UCLA wins struggle with Temple, 54-47

? Arron Afflalo scored 18 points, and No. 18 UCLA squelched Temple’s second-half surge for a 54-47 victory in the Preseason NIT Thursday night.

The Bruins (2-0) advanced to next week’s semifinals at New York’s Madison Square Garden, where They’ll play the Memphis Tigers. The Bruins last reached the semifinals in 1992, losing to Seton Hall.

The Owls (1-1) were led by Mardy Collins with 15 points.

The Owls came out of halftime trailing by 15, and quickly got back into the game with a 19-9 run to start the second. Collins scored nine points as Temple trailed 42-37 with 9:18 remaining.

The Bruins, who solved Temple’s zone so well in the first half, struggled against it later on. But Temple didn’t score a field goal in the final 6:53, and the cold-shooting Bruins held on.
